The modern era $10 Commemorative Gold coin is a legal tender coin that was introduced by the US Mint in 1984. Since then, Modern Commemorative The commemorative gold coin minted for the 1984 Olympics was the first U.S. gold piece issued in more than 50 years. The weight, size and fineness are the same as for the previous ten-dollar coin, issued in 1933. The 2026 American Silver Eagle production is authorized by Title II of Public Law 99-61 (Liberty Coin Act, approved July 9, 1985) and codified as 31 U.S.C. § 5112(e)-(h).
